.contest{max-width:810px;overflow-x:hidden;font-size:16px;font-family:"Archivo Narrow",Arial,Helvetica,sans-serif;font-weight:400;background-color:#fff;margin:0 auto;padding:0 0 10px;color:#000}.contest .adminlink{display:block;margin-bottom:10px;padding:8px;background-color:#161;font-weight:700;color:#fff;text-decoration:none}.contest .section>h1{font-size:31px;margin-bottom:0}.contest #logo{text-align:center;margin-top:15px;margin-bottom:15px}.contest #logo>img{padding-left:15px;padding-right:15px;max-width:100%;max-height:65px;box-sizing:border-box}.contest #header>img{max-width:100%;margin-bottom:15px}.contest .prizes{padding-left:5px;padding-right:5px}@media (min-width:700px){.contest .prizes{float:left;width:280px}}.contest .prizes>ul,.contest .winners>ul{margin:10px 0 0 20px;padding:0;list-style-position:outside}.contest .prizes>ul>li{margin-bottom:5px;margin-left:5px;margin-right:10px;padding-left:8px;line-height:1.3}.contest .terms{padding-left:5px;padding-right:5px;max-width:440px}@media (min-width:700px){.contest .terms{float:right;width:350px}}@media (min-width:800px){.contest .terms{float:right;width:450px}}.contest .terms>ol{padding-left:25px;line-height:1.25}.contest .terms>ol>li{margin-bottom:5px}.contest .details{clear:left;padding-left:5px;padding-right:5px;margin-bottom:15px;max-width:330px}@media (min-width:700px){.contest .details{float:left}}.contest .details>h1,.contest .signup-complete>h1{margin-top:10px}.contest .details>ul{width:100%;box-sizing:border-box;background-color:#fafafa;border:1px solid #ddd;border-radius:3px;box-shadow:1px 1px 1px #ddd;color:#000;margin-top:10px;padding:5px;list-style-type:none}.contest .details>ul>li{padding:6px;margin:1px}.contest .details>ul>li>label{display:block;width:95px;margin-right:5px;text-align:left;color:#444}@media (min-width:400px){.contest .details>ul>li>label{display:inline-block;text-align:right}}.contest .details>ul>li>input{border-radius:3px;border:1px solid #aaa;padding:1px 3px;display:inline-block;width:100%;box-sizing:border-box}.contest .details>ul>li>input:focus{border:1px solid #555}@media (min-width:400px){.contest .details>ul>li>input{display:inline-block;width:190px}}.contest .details .like_us{margin-left:3px;padding-bottom:0}.contest .details .like_us>iframe{float:left;width:85px;height:20px;border:0;overflow:hidden;margin-left:10px;margin-right:10px}.contest .details .like_us>span{display:block;overflow:hidden;font-size:15px;line-height:21px}.contest .agree,.contest .links,.contest .questions{clear:both;margin-top:10px;margin-bottom:10px;padding-left:10px;padding-right:5px}.contest .links>li{margin-bottom:3px}.contest .links>li>a{text-decoration:underline}.contest .questions>p{margin-top:10px;margin-bottom:5px}.contest .questions>label{display:block;margin-left:5px;margin-bottom:3px}.contest .questions>label>input[type=radio]{margin-right:5px}.contest .questions .hint{color:#999}.contest .agree{padding-left:5px}.contest .agree>label{margin-left:5px}.contest .agree>input[type=submit]{font-size:18pt;display:block;margin:12px auto}@media (min-width:400px){.contest .agree>input[type=submit]{margin-left:0;margin-right:0}}.contest .has-ended,.contest .not-started{padding:.5em 1em;border:1px solid #f5d056;background:#feedb3;font-size:20px;color:#935f00;margin-bottom:15px}.contest .winners{margin-bottom:15px}.contest .signup-complete>p{margin-top:1em;margin-bottom:1em;font-size:20px}.contest .signup-complete .social-share{margin-top:4px}.contest .signup-complete .social-share>div>a{width:45px;height:45px}.contest .signup-complete .extra-tickets{font-size:20px}.contest .signup-complete .extra-tickets .count{font-size:42px;font-weight:700}.contest .signup-complete .social-share-hint-link{font-size:14px;color:#999;display:none}.contest .signup-complete .social-share-hint{font-size:16px;max-width:440px;margin-top:5px;display:none}
